What is Live Resin?
Live resin refers to a somewhat new type of hemp extract that’s pretty easy to recognize from looks alone, since it’s darker in color and thicker in consistency than “regular” full-spectrum extract. Live resin is made using fresh, flash-frozen flower buds, which is what makes all the difference. See, traditionally, full-spectrum extract has been made from the dry-cured flower buds of the hemp plant, as that’s how the plant is prepared to preserve flower. Dry-curing the buds does preserve hemp flower, so that they don’t develop any mold. However, it’s not necessary for doing prior to CO2 extraction. Hence why an influx of companies are creating hemp extract using freshly flash-frozen flower instead.
When you make an extract from fresh flower instead of dried flower, what you get is a much more concentrated product. Dry-curing, to an extent, harms the integrity of the trichomes – those are the sticky resinous crystals that coat the nugs, where we find the cannabinoids and terpenes we derive effects from, in high concentrations. The fresher the trichomes, the more potent the product. So, naturally, live resin is a more potent type of extract, and that comes with all kinds of advantages.

Benefit #2: Potential Entourage Effect
The entourage effect is a theory that suggests the compounds in cannabis work better together than in isolation. Again, because live resin contains a broader spectrum of cannabinoids and terpenes than some other extracts, some users believe, and experts suggest that it may provide a more comprehensive range of effects and benefits.
Benefit #3: Superior Flavor
Terpenes are responsible for the flavor of cannabis, and each strain has its own terpene profile, which is why the flavor of a strain can be so distinctive from other ones. A higher terpene count means stronger flavor, so if you love tasting different strains, live resin is clearly for you.

Mixing Live Resin with THCA
So, what happens when you vape live resin and THCA together? For those not in the know, THCA is the raw form of delta 9 THC, which converts into delta 9 once it’s heated – like through vaporization. So, any THCA vape is actually giving you a powerful serving of delta 9 THC – the same THC that makes weed intoxicating.
